Eligibility requirements
To apply for the 1000 Memorial Scholarship, applicants must meet certain eligibility criteria. Generally, this includes being a high school graduate or a current college student, and applicants must demonstrate academic achievement. The scholarship is open to students of varying economic backgrounds, with a strong focus on those who are active in their communities and pursuing specific fields of study.
Students must also be residents of the area where the scholarship is awarded. Financial need is a critical component of the application process. Applicants are required to submit documentation that outlines their family's financial situation, which may include tax returns and other financial statements, to demonstrate their need for financial assistance.
Age requirement: Typically between ages 17-25.
Educational background: High school diploma or equivalent.
Community involvement: Active participation in local services.

Scholarship amounts and funding
The 1000 Memorial Scholarship generally awards a scholarship amount of $1,000 to each recipient, providing financial support that can significantly aid in tuition expenses or educational materials. This funding is specifically allocated to help defray costs associated with attending educational institutions, such as colleges or vocational schools.
A unique aspect of this scholarship is its potential for renewal. Recipients may reapply each year, as long as they continue to meet the scholarship criteria, encouraging ongoing academic progress and financial relief throughout their educational journey.
